In this article we’ll be focusing on the third experience your client will have of your practice, Arriving and waiting. It goes without saying that whilst your clients wait for their appointment it’s important that they are surrounded by information that reinforces your practice brand and adds value to their experience. Many practices have TVs in their reception area, but how much effort has gone into the content that they share?

This blog will focus on Microsoft Sway, one of the Apps within the 365 Suite available to Office 365 Education customers, Microsoft 365 Apps for business customers, and users with a Microsoft account (Hotmail, Live, or Outlook.com). So, if you have any of these subscriptions you already have access to this App.

The App: Microsoft Sway

  • Sway enables your team to quickly and easily produce professional, interactive, and visually appealing branded designs, for example a presentation that is projected through the TV in your reception area, you can include anything you want on these, including guest Wi-Fi Passwords and local announcements etc.
  • You can easily embed video and audio, which means that your content is far more dynamic as is won’t just be slides with some writing. Much like the preventative care plan, an example of this would be basic videos on how to administer worming treatment, search for and remove ticks and cleaning dogs’ teeth.

Pro tip: Why not add value for your client by using Sway to create local news updates for your reception TV screen. A great example of this we’ve seen recently is an announcement and a satellite map showing local lakes that are known to have Blue Green Algae, prompting clients to ask the receptionist for more information, this information was a brief leaflet designed in (yes you guessed it – Microsoft Sway)
